How many letters are in the standard Korean alphabet chart?

The standard Korean alphabet, known as Hangeul, originally consisted of 28 letters, including 17 consonants and 11 vowels. Today, it includes a total of 40 characters, which consist of various combinations of single and double vowels and consonants.
